Lothair of France had obtained the throne in 954. Born in 941, he was a boy of thirteen at the time of his accession, so Lothair was under the guardianship of his uncle Bruno, Archbishop of Cologne and brother of Otto I, known as Otto the Great, who was German king and Holy Roman Emperor. Hugh Capet was the first French king of the Capetian dynasty, which ruled France from July 3, 987 to October 24, 996. He was born in 941, and he succeeded his father, Hugh the Great (898-956), as Duke of the Franks in 956.He ruled over a small area around Paris and Orleans, but he began to consolidate his power and expand his …
